Cecilia, miljø til behandling af lydsignaler og lydsyntese

om Cecilia

I den næste artikel skal vi tage et kig på Cecilia. Dette er et lydsignalbehandlingsmiljø som kan findes tilgængelig til Gnu / Linux, Windows og MacOS. Denne applikation er primært beregnet til lyddesignere. Med det kan du oprette, mixe og redigere lyde, det vil også give os mulighed for at tilpasse din GUI ved hjælp af en simpel syntaks. Den kommer også med originale indbyggede moduler og forudindstillinger til lydeffekter og syntese, som vil være tilgængelige for brugerne.

Cecilia er teknisk set et behandlingsmiljø lydsignaler. Har en grafisk brugergrænseflade til lydbehandlings- og syntesepakken CSound. Cecilia giver brugeren mulighed for meget hurtigt at bygge grafiske grænseflader med skydere og kurver til at styre CSound-instrumenter.

Denne software er designet af og til musikere og lyddesignere. I programmet du omfatter alle traditionelle lydbehandlingsenheder som EQ'er, vilde soniske forvridninger, kompressorer og retardere tilpasset til de mest simple applikationer.

Generelle karakteristika for Cecilia

programindstillinger

  • Dette program er en lydsignalbehandling og lydsyntesemiljø.
  • Cecilia er en grafisk brugergrænseflade til CSound lydbehandlings- og syntesepakken. Det giver også brugeren mulighed for hurtigt at bygge grafiske grænseflader med skydere og kurver til at styre lydinstrumenter.
  • Cecilia er en gratis og open source-program, som er udgivet under GNU GPL v3.
  • Konto med moduler for at opnå flere fordele (UltimateGrainer - En næste generation af granuleringsbehandling, RandomAccumulator - Optagelsesakkumulator med variabel hastighed, UpDistoRes - Up Sampled Distortion og Resonant Low Pass Filter osv).

cecilia arbejder

  • Programmet udfører automatisk gemme modulationer.
  • Brug pyo lydmotor oprettet til programmeringssproget Python. pyo muliggør kraftfuld integration af lydmotoren til den grafiske grænseflade. Da det er et standard Python-modul, er det ikke nødvendigt at bruge en API til at kommunikere med grænsefladen.
  • En forklaring på Cecilias brugerflade, indbyggede moduler og API-dokumentation kan findes i officiel dokumentation af projektet.

Installer Cecilia på Ubuntu

Vi finder dette program tilgængelig via Ubuntus standardlager, så for at installere det, skal du bare åbne en terminal (Ctrl + Alt + T) og udføre følgende kommandoer i den. Med dem vil vi opdatere den software, der er tilgængelig fra de lagre, der er tilføjet til vores system, og derefter installerer vi den seneste offentliggjorte version af dette program.

installere cecilia

sudo apt update; sudo apt install cecilia

Under installationen Det vil bede os om tilladelse til at udføre jackd med prioriteter i realtid. At køre jackd med denne prioritet reducerer ventetiden, men kan føre til en fuld systemblokering ved at bede om al tilgængelig fysisk hukommelse. Derfor er det vigtigt at stoppe op og læse opslaget.

aktiver jackd

Når installationen er færdig, kan vi find programstarteren i vores system, eller vi vil også have mulighed for at udføre i terminalen:

kande cecilia

cecilia

Ud over denne installation, du kan downloade den seneste version af programmet som en binær fil fra dit officielle websted.

afinstallere

til fjern dette program fra vores team, vil det kun være nødvendigt at åbne en terminal (Ctrl + Alt + T) og udføre i den:

afinstallere cecilia

sudo apt remove cecilia; sudo apt autoremove

Du kan tænke på dette program som et fuldt programmerbart lydbehandlingsværktøj, med interaktiv behandling i realtid, på lydfiler eller live.

Cecilia er udviklet af Olivier i sin fritid. Det søger at levere en fuldfunktionsbehandlingsapplikation til lydudforskning og musikkomposition. Hvis du mener, at dette projekt er nyttigt for dig, og du ønsker at støtte det i dets udvikling, kan du overveje at give en donation. Brugere kan finde mere information om programmet, dets opdateringer eller hvordan man laver en donation i projektwebsted eller i din GitHub-arkiv.


Efterlad din kommentar

Din e-mailadresse vil ikke blive offentliggjort. Obligatoriske felter er markeret med *

*

*

  1. Ansvarlig for dataene: Miguel Ángel Gatón
  2. Formålet med dataene: Control SPAM, management af kommentarer.
  3. Legitimering: Dit samtykke
  4. Kommunikation af dataene: Dataene vil ikke blive kommunikeret til tredjemand, undtagen ved juridisk forpligtelse.
  5. Datalagring: Database hostet af Occentus Networks (EU)
  6. Rettigheder: Du kan til enhver tid begrænse, gendanne og slette dine oplysninger.